Explore the fascinating intersection of neurosurgery and technology in this 20-minute TEDx talk by Dr. Raghuram G, a renowned neurosurgeon with two decades of experience. Delve into the evolving synergy between medicine and engineering as Dr. Raghuram, trained at prestigious institutions in Mumbai and Tokyo, shares insights on how cutting-edge technological advancements are revolutionizing neurosurgery and healthcare. Discover the growing collaboration between doctors and engineers and its impact on medical innovation, patient care, and surgical precision. Learn how these developments signify a new era in healthcare, where technology and medicine unite to improve human lives. Gain valuable insights into Dr. Raghuram's pioneering work in deep brain surgery, particularly in treating Parkinson's disease, and understand his vision for the future of medical practice.
